Output 86586c60d1e044a696a51465c6f475d3afb9702cafeaab8822ab3a98a44dc76f:2

value
2465134
script pubkey
OP_0 OP_PUSHBYTES_20 a7a3c958e373a92a687079c2368707ff65557bbc
address
ltc1q573ujk8rww5j56rs08prdpc8laj427aujyacke
transaction
86586c60d1e044a696a51465c6f475d3afb9702cafeaab8822ab3a98a44dc76f
spent
true